Hotel, Motel, and Resort Desk Clerk Salary Information in Florida

The average annual salaries for h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ks in the state of Florida are shown in Table 1. The comparison of the salary statistics of h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ks amongst Florida metropolitan areas is shown in Table 2. The salary statistics are based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1 & 2. Annual Salary of Hotel, Motel, and Resort Desk Clerks in Florida (2022 Survey)

Percentile bracketAverage annual salary
10th Percentile Wage
$23,920
25th Percentile Wage
$27,750
50th Percentile Wage
$29,230
75th Percentile Wage
$33,750
90th Percentile Wage
$37,370

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ks in Florida in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$37,370.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$29,230.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ent is $23,920.

Table 3. Median Annual Salary of Hotel, Motel, and Resort Desk Clerks in Florida Cities (2022 Survey)

Table 3 shows the median annual salary of h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ks in some Florida cities and metropolitan areas. We note that the median annual salary of h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ks in state of Florida ranges from $18,760 to $30,530. The highest paying area for hotel, motel, and resort desk clerks in Florida is Orlando-Kissimmee-Sanford with a median annual salary of $30,530. The second highest paying city/area in Florida State is Naples-Marco Island (mean annual salary $29,990). The lowest paying area is Palm Coast with a median annual salary of $18,760.
